The King James Version (KJV) of the Bible is perhaps the most well-known English translation For those looking for a general answer to the question, 'How many pages are there in the bible?' the answer would be 'The average bible has around 1,200 pages.' This is a general approximation and there are a lot of factors which can make the number of pages of a particular bible be much less or much more than.
